본문 바로가기
728x90

RAID64

[우분투 20.04] 리눅스 미니 프로젝트_RAID6 구축 RAID용 파티션 생성하기를 해봅니다. 터미널에서 ls -l /dev/sd* 명령어를 입력합니다. 조금 전 추가한 SCSI 디스크(sdc~sdg)가 /dev 디렉터리에 있는지 확인합니다. 다시 각각의 파티션을 만들기 위해 sudo fdisk /dev/sdd~sudo fdisk /dev/sdg 명령어를 입력합니다. 나머지 4개의 디스크 파티션 동일하게 생성합니다. 디스크 5개의 파티션을 모두 생성한 후 ls /dev/sd* 명령으로 확인합니다. sudo mdadm --create /dev/md6 --level=6 --raid-devices=5 /dev/sdc1 /dev/sdd1 /dev/sde1 /dev/sdf1 /dev/sdg1 명령으로 RAID 6 생성합니다. sudo mdadm --detail /de.. 2023. 6. 14.
[LVM] LVM 개념의 이해 ★실습목표 LVM을 구현한다. 관련 명령어 pvcreate, vgcreate, lvcreate 를 익힌다. 실습 흐름도 ◆ LVM 개념 LVM은 Logical Volume Manager의 약자로, Linux 시스템에서 디스크 관리를 용이하게 해주는 기능을 제공하는 소프트웨어입니다. LVM은 물리적인 스토리지 장치를 논리적인 볼륨으로 추상화하여 유연하고 효율적인 스토리지 관리를 가능하게 합니다. 이를 통해 디스크 파티션과 파일 시스템을 관리하는 데 있어서 유연성과 안정성을 제공합니다. -LVM 주요 기능 *유연한 스토리지 관리: LVM은 물리적인 스토리지를 동적으로 확장하거나 축소할 수 있습니다. 볼륨 그룹과 논리적인 볼륨의 크기를 필요에 따라 조정할 수 있어 스토리지 관리의 유연성을 제공합니다. *스토리.. 2023. 5. 22.
[RAID] 고급 RAID 레벨, RAID6과 RAID 1+0의 개념 - RAID5보다 신뢰도를 높인 RAID6 신뢰도와 속도 두 마리 토끼를잡기 위한 RAID1+0 - RAID6은 패리티를 2개 사용하기 때문에 최소 4개의 디스크가 필요 - RAID1+0도 최소 4개 디스크가 필요 - RAID6의 공간효율은 N-2 - RAID1+0의 공간효율은 50% 성능은 떨어지고 비용도 많이 들지만 신뢰도를 훨씬 높인 RAID 1+6을 차례로 구성해봅니다. RAID5는 패리티를 1개 사용하므로 3개의 하드디스크 이상이면 구성할 수 있지만, RAID6은 패리티 2개를 사용하므로 최소 4개의 하드디스크가 필요합니다. 하지만 실무에서는 7~8개 이상의 하드디스크로 구성해야 어느 정도 효과를 볼 수 있습니다. 초기화를 실행하고 실습에 필요한 하드디스크 8개를 준비합니다. fdisk /dev.. 2023. 5. 19.
RAID에 대해 공부(feat. linux, chatGPT) RAID에 대해 공부하기 전에 RAID는 리눅스와 어떤 관계가 있을까? RAID와 Linux는 강력한 조합으로, Linux 운영 체제는 RAID 기술을 널리 지원하며, 이를 통해 데이터의 안정성과 가용성을 높일 수 있습니다. Linux에서는 여러 종류의 RAID 레벨을 지원하며, 이를 소프트웨어 또는 하드웨어 RAID로 구성할 수 있습니다. 소프트웨어 RAID는 Linux에서 내장되어 있는 기능으로, 하드웨어 RAID는 별도의 RAID 컨트롤러 카드를 사용하여 구성할 수 있습니다. Linux에서는 mdadm이라는 소프트웨어를 사용하여 소프트웨어 RAID를 구성할 수 있습니다. mdadm은 다양한 RAID 레벨을 지원하며, RAID 구성, 모니터링, 오류 복구 등의 기능을 제공합니다. 또한, Linux에서.. 2023. 3. 17.
728x90